Impacts of Rain on Roof covering
Rainfall can be a silent adversary to your roof covering, causing both immediate and long-lasting damages. When water leaks into splits or spaces, it can bring about leaks, which might disappoint up right away. You might see a stain on your ceiling, however by then, the dampness could have already jeopardized your roof covering framework.
Gradually, constant exposure to rainfall can damage roof covering materials. Standing water on your roofing can likewise cause serious issues. It includes unneeded weight, raising the threat of architectural failure. Plus, it can accelerate the deterioration of your roof materials, making replacements extra constant and expensive.
To safeguard your roof, ensure your gutters are tidy and operating appropriately to divert rain away. Normal examinations can assist you capture possible troubles prior to they intensify.
Taking these steps currently can conserve you money and time in the long run, maintaining your home risk-free and dry.
Effect of Snow and Ice
When wintertime shows up, snow and ice can posture significant hazards to your roofing, just like rain. Accumulated snow can be fairly heavy, and if it doesn't slide off, it can develop a dangerous lots that your roofing system mightn't have the ability to sustain. This stress can result in sagging, leaks, and even architectural failing.
Ice can additionally cause issues, specifically with ice dams. When snow on your roofing melts, it can stream down and refreeze at the eaves, creating a dam that prevents proper drain. Water then backs up under tiles, causing leakages and water damages inside your home.
To protect your roofing, it's vital to maintain seamless gutters clear of particles, enabling appropriate drain. Regularly checking your roof for signs of wear and damage can aid catch concerns early.
If you see a significant amount of snow, think about working with a specialist to remove it securely. Remember, it's much better to be proactive about snow and ice than to handle costly repair work later. Taking these actions can aid ensure your roof holds up against the winter months without serious issues.
Sunshine and Temperature Level Obstacles
While you could delight in bright days, long term direct exposure to sunshine and extreme temperatures can be damaging to your roof. UV rays can break down roof covering products over time, leading to bending, splitting, or fading. Furthermore, high temperatures can boost the threat of thermal development. As materials increase throughout the warmth of the day and agreement in the evening, this continuous cycle can develop stress and anxiety on your roof, potentially creating leakages or other architectural concerns.
You may additionally discover enhanced power prices as your air conditioning system functions tougher to deal with heat build-up in your attic.
It's vital to choose roof products that can endure your local climate's temperature fluctuations. Light-colored or reflective roofing can help in reducing warmth absorption, while appropriate air flow in your attic can keep a balanced temperature level.
Routine assessments and maintenance can likewise capture troubles early, guaranteeing your roof covering stays in optimum problem. By staying positive, you'll protect your investment and extend your roof's lifespan in spite of the difficulties presented by sunshine and temperature level extremes.
